== Latvian ==
=== Etymology ===
Via other European languages, ultimately borrowed from Ancient Greek ἀριθμητική (τέχνη) (arithmētikḗ (tékhnē), “(art of) counting”), feminine of ἀριθμητικός (arithmētikós, “arithmetical”), from ἀριθμός (arithmós, “number, counting”), from Proto-Indo-European *h₂ri-dʰh₁-mó-s, form of *h₂rey- (“to count, reason”).

=== Noun ===
aritmētika f (4th declension)
(mathematics) arithmetic (branch of mathematics that studies numbers and their operations: addition, subtraction, multiplication, division)
aritmētikas likumi ― the laws of arithmetic
pasaulslavenais matemātiķis K. Gauss savā laikā izvirzīja devīzi, kurā viņš aritmētiku nosauca par matemātikas valdnieci ― world famous mathematician K. Gauss in his time had a saying in which he declared arithmetic (to be) the queen of mathematics
